The Formula 1 circus rolls into Budapest this weekend for the Hungarian Grand Prix, with Max Verstappen looking to extend his championship lead and Lewis Hamilton eyeing back-to-back victories.

'); }

Unpredictability has been the name of the game so far this year, with six different drivers standing on the top step of the podium in the past 12 races.

Carlos Sainz, Lando Norris, Charles Leclerc, and George Russell have all tasted victory once, while championship leader Verstappen has racked up seven race wins.

The most recent triumph, however, belonged to Hamilton, who delivered a sensational performance in front of his home crowd at Silverstone to finally end his winless streak that began all the way back in Saudi Arabia in 2021.

Now, the seven-time champion sets his sights on the Hungaroring where he has a record of eight wins and nine pole positions.

Can he dominate once more and tie his Silverstone record for the most wins at a single circuit, or will the unpredictable 2024 season crown a new victor on Hungarian soil?

F1 Practice times - Hungarian Grand Prix

The action starts today with FP1 at 1:30pm local time (CEST), followed by FP2 at 5pm. Then, on Saturday, FP3 gets underway at 12:30pm, leading up to the all-important qualifying session at 4pm.

How many DRS zones does the Hungaroring have? ›

There are two DRS zones: one on the start-finish straight and the other much shorter on the descent from Turn 1 to 2, with just the one detection zone before the entry into the final corner. "In terms of the forces exerted on the tyres, the Hungaroring is not particularly severe.

What is the Hungarian Grand Prix known for? ›

Due to the nature of the track, narrow, twisty and often dusty because of under-use, the Hungarian Grand Prix is associated with processional races, with sometimes many cars following one another, unable to pass.
